Gabriel Casseus
From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Gabriel Casseus (born April 28, 1972) is an American actor and screenwriter of Haitian descent, born in Roosevelt, New York.
Casseus was nominated for the 1995 Independent Spirit Award for Best Debut Performance in the film New Jersey Drive. He has appeared in the films Get on the Bus, Fallen, and Black Dog.
He had roles as pool-playing Freddie in the 50 Cent movie Before I Self Destruct (2009), as Elliot's cellmate in Bedazzled, and as Army Ranger Kurth in Black Hawk Down.
Casseus has appeared on television shows including Grey's Anatomy, CSI: Miami, CSI: NY, The Practice, Law & Order and 24.
He is a co-writer of the 2010 film Takers.
